Haptic Harmony

Active HapticsPerception

Music-to-tactile translation via wearable vibrotactile devices, enabling richer musical experience for cochlear implant users. The project investigates how amplitude and frequency map to tactile discriminability, establishing the perceptual parameters for effective haptic encoding of musical content.

A three-actuator sleeve delivering tactile accompaniment to music enhanced perception beyond what a cochlear implant alone provides. Separate psychophysical work showed that amplitude is the dominant channel for vibrotactile discrimination at the wrist — frequency-only changes were near chance, and combined cues offered no additional benefit.
